The Web 2.0 Hype Generator was inspired by the mini-article, "Build a Web 2.0 Startup!"
in the September 2006 issue of Wired. In the article, authors Robert Capps and Adam Rogers jokingly
pointed out that it was possible to create a pitch for a new Web 2.0 startup by mixing up random words
from different lists of ingredients.
Clearly, this represented an opportunity for a new and vital web application, so here
it is below. Simply select the appropriate ingredients and the Hype Generator will produce a concise
statement that can be used to promote your new Web 2.0 business to investors and/or other interested
observers. If that's too much work, then just click on the "Random Hype" button to see what your new
online business will be.
